Job/Position function
The HR Intern will provide comprehensive support to the Human Resources team across a variety of functions, including employee records management, internal communications, training coordination, and compliance documentation. This role involves maintaining HR databases with accuracy and confidentiality, assisting with audits and reporting, and contributing to employee engagement initiatives. The intern will help organize events, prepare materials, and participate in HR projects and process improvements. While primarily office-based, the position includes occasional visits to the production floor to assist with employee check-ins, training, and safety-related tasks. Additional responsibilities include answering phones, scheduling meetings, and providing general administrative support. Performs all other duties as assigned.
